## Runbook: Log Compaction — Hollowpine Queue

Compaction on Hollowpine runs per-partition and must never overlap an active consumer rebalance; the coordinator enforces this via a compaction lease. Reviewers should confirm that any change to segment sizing keeps the lease window longer than the maximum rebalance time, otherwise tombstones can be dropped prematurely. The compaction settings currently enforced in production are listed below.

settings of fahag-haduf:
[ulaox]
port = 8443
region = south-2
host = ulaox.lumiccorp.internal
timeout_ms = 500
retries = 8

MINUTES — Management Meeting, Corvalle Holdings

Present: Ebner, Falk, Marivett.

1. Sale of the Tarnwick Coatings unit approved in principle.
2. Falk to prepare data room within three weeks.
3. Staff communication deferred until buyer shortlist confirmed.
4. No external disclosure.

Heads of department should note the rationale appended below.

management briefing: Headcount on the Belix team goes from 60 to 93 by the end of November. Gross margin on Belix came in at 23 percent against a plan of 47 percent.

Internal memo — Caldreth Fabrication, to warehouse shift lead. The stamped blueprint set for the Millbrook annex permit is boxed and waiting in the plan room cabinet. City filing deadline is Friday, so the set leaves tomorrow morning with the contracted courier. Do not open the tube; seals must remain intact for the permit office. Follow the confidential hand-over instruction noted below.

courier memo of bawef-kaguf: the briion quenox courier leaves the tamdor aldius joreth belion julir joreth wenix pelath ledger at gate 7145 under passcode 571533